diff options
Diffstat (limited to 'libsolidity/interface/CompilerStack.cpp')
-rw-r--r-- | libsolidity/interface/CompilerStack.cpp |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/libsolidity/interface/CompilerStack.cpp b/libsolidity/interface/CompilerStack.cpp index 1f58245f..441c7897 100644 --- a/libsolidity/interface/CompilerStack.cpp +++ b/libsolidity/interface/CompilerStack.cpp @@ -47,6 +47,8 @@ #include <libevmasm/Exceptions.h> +#include <libyul/YulString.h> + #include <libdevcore/SwarmHash.h> #include <libdevcore/JSON.h> @@ -282,7 +284,7 @@ bool CompilerStack::analyze() { SMTChecker smtChecker(m_errorReporter, m_smtQuery); for (Source const* source: m_sourceOrder) - smtChecker.analyze(*source->ast); + smtChecker.analyze(*source->ast, source->scanner); } } catch(FatalError const&) |